Under Armour CEO’s Relationship With MSNBC Anchor Draws Scrutiny
The Wall Street Journal reported that Kevin Plank, Under Armour’s CEO, has been scrutinized by his board of directors for his personal relationship with MSNBC anchor Stephanie Ruhle and its impact on the company.
Lids Sports Group Acquisition Secures Financing
PNC Bank, N.A. announced the closing of a $140 million senior secured credit facility to support Maryland-based Ames Watson, LLC’s acquisition of Lids Sports Group (LSG). PNC Bank, N.A., served as administrative agent.

Trade Talks Showing Some Positive Signals
Facing a March 1 deadline before tariffs on some $200 billion in Chinese imports rise, Chinese and U.S. negotiators held high level talks Thursday and Friday in Washington D.C. The discussions come amid signs of progress on resolving some issues in the seven-month trade dispute.
Under Armour Extends Partnership With Virginia Military Institute
Virginia Military Institute has extended its athletics apparel and footwear partnership with Under Armour. The agreement, which runs through 2022 with a two-year renewal option, continues the partnership that began in 2014.
Asics Appoints Director Of Run Specialty Sales
Asics North America appointed Kevin McHale as its new director of run specialty sales. In this role, McHale will manage the run specialty business. Asics also said it is unveiling a newly created Technical Representatives Program to provide rep coverage across the country.

Zion Williamson Injury Puts Spotlight On Nike And College Hoops
A shoe malfunction that injured college basketball’s biggest star in the most-hyped game of the year sent Nike into full damage control mode and drove more debates on the risks of college athletics.
Report: U.S. And China Trade Talks Making Significant Progress
The U.S. and China have made the most significant progress to date in their trade talks, outlining commitments in areas such as intellectual property rights, services, currency and agriculture barriers to trade, Reuters reported.
Point 3 Secures Investment From Baron Davis
Baron Davis, the former NBA star, recently made an investment in Point 3 Basketball, the specialist in basketball uniforms and socks, and has become its creative director.
Gildan Activewear’s Profits Jump In Q4
Gildan Activewear reported adjusted earnings rose 31.5 percent in the fourth quarter. Revenues jumped 13.6 percent, led by a 22.3 percent increase in activewear sales.
PVH To Acquire Australian Partner
PVH Corp. has entered into a definitive agreement to acquire Gazal Corporation Limited, its long term partner in Australia.

Foot Locker To Ramp Up Capital Spending In 2019
Foot Locker Inc. said its Board of Directors approved a $275 million capital expenditures program for 2019, compared to the approximately $200 million in 2018. The increased spending reflects increased investments in the company’s store fleet in all existing regions, including Asia, and in its digital initiatives.
USA Gymnastics Appoints President
USA Gymnastics announced that Li Li Leung has been appointed president and chief executive officer . Leung most recently served as a VP at the National Basketball Association (NBA), where she has been responsible for managing key partner relationships.

Pony Reaches New Licensing Agreement With One Step Up
Iconix Brand Group Inc. has signed a new agreement with One Step Up to be the exclusive apparel and footwear licensee for the Pony brand in North America.
Colorado Store To Close After Nike/Kaepernick Boycott
A Colorado sports apparel and memorabilia store is closing following its move to stop selling Nike product as a protest against the brand’s embrace of Colin Kaepernick.
